1. A method for forming a filter comprising the steps of:
- inserting acid etchable glass rods into respective inert hollow glass tubes;
heating said rods and tubes to fuse each respective rod to a respective tube;
drawing each of said fused rods and tubes to reduce the diameter of the rods and tubes to thereby form a filament;
stacking a plurality of said filaments together to form a stack of filaments;
heating the stack of filaments to fuse the filaments together to form an elongated bar having a plurality of channels filled with etchable glass;
drawing said bar until each of the channels has a diameter of less than 1 micron;
cutting the elongated bar to form a wafer-like filter;
annealing the filter at an elevated temperature; and
acid etching the etchable glass in the wafer-like filter to form channels therethrough having an average diameter of less than about 1 micron.

Abstract
The present invention provides a wafer-like glass filter having channels therethrough having an average diameter of less than 1 micron, and further provides methods of making the filter.

5. A method for forming a filter comprising the steps of:
-
stacking acid etchable glass filaments with acid inert glass filaments to form a stack of filaments having an oriented array of acid etchable glass filaments; heating the stack of filaments to fuse the filaments together to form an elongated bar having a plurality of channels filled with etchable glass; drawing said bar until each of the channels has a diameter of less than 1 micron; cutting the elongated bar to form a wafer-like filter; annealing the filter at an elevated temperature; and acid etching the etchable glass in the wafer-like filter to form channels therethrough having an average diameter of less than about 1 micron. - View Dependent Claims (6, 7, 9, 10, 11)
